Sawyer T, Jones D, Rosanoff K, Mason G, Piskorska-Pliszczynska J, Safe S. The biologic and toxic effects of 2,3,7,8-tetrachlorodibenzo-p-dioxin in chickens. Toxicology 1986; 39:197-206. Abstract
The administration of 2,3,7,8-TCDD to 2-week-old White Leghorn cockerels produced a dose-dependent induction of hepatic microsomal ethoxyresorufin O-deethylase (EROD) and benzo[alpha]pyrene (B[alpha]P) hydroxylase activities with induction EC50 values of 778 and 302 ng/kg, respectively. In addition, 2,3,7,8-TCDD also induced 4-dimethylaminoantipyrine (DMAP) N-demethylase (EC50 = 561 ng/kg), this result contrasting with studies reported for other animal species in which 2,3,7,8-TCDD either does not induce or inhibits this cytochrome P-450 dependent monooxygenase enzyme activity. However, the reduced cytochrome P-450:CO binding difference spectral absorption maxima for the 2,3,7,8-TCDD induced microsomes was observed at 448 nm which was similar to that reported for most animals which have been investigated. Electrophoresis of control and 2,3,7,8-TCDD induced microsomal proteins using SDS polyacrylamide slab gels showed intensification of 3 protein staining bands at Mr 53 000, 56 000 and 58 000. Incubation of the 2,3,7,8-TCDD-induced microsomes with SKF-525A and alpha-naphthoflavone showed that both compounds inhibited DMAP N-demethylase, EROD and AHH and that alpha-naphthoflavone was the more potent inhibitor of all 3 microsomal monooxygenases. 2,3,7,8-TCDD treatment caused significant involution of the Bursa of Fabricius when administered at a dose level of 10 micrograms/kg for 3 days and this result confirmed the extreme sensitivity of the immature White Leghorn cockerel to the biologic and toxic effects elicited by 2,3,7,8-TCDD. However, in contrast to other sensitive species, no high affinity cytosolic receptor protein for [3H]2,3,7,8-TCDD could be detected in the liver of chick embryos or 2-week-old birds.

Kennel SJ, Jason C, Albro PW, Mason G, Safe SH. Monoclonal antibodies to chlorinated dibenzo-p-dioxins. Toxicol Appl Pharmacol 1986; 82:256-63. Abstract
A thyroglobulin conjugate of dioxin (thyroglobulin-2 adipamide, 3,7,8-trichlorodibenzo-p-dioxin) (TG-TCDD) was used to immunize BALB/c mice. Hybridomas were produced by cell fusion between immune spleen cells and mouse myelomas SP2/0, P3, or NS1. To screen the thousands of resultant cultures for production of monoclonal antibodies (MoAb), a rapid, solid-phase radioimmunoassay for antibody to dioxins was developed. This procedure involved attaching bovine serum albumin coupled with trichlorodibenzo-p-dioxin (BSA-TCDD) to polystyrene plates to be used as a solid-phase target antigen for reaction with MoAb. Fourteen hybridomas were identified that produced MoAb reacting with BSa-TCDD but not with BSA alone. Antibodies were tested for binding to BSA-aniline to eliminate those with limited binding specificity. Initial studies indicated that most MoAbs bound BSA-aniline as well as BSA-TCDD. More detailed analyses indicated that while most MoAbs showed some reaction with BSA-aniline, two showed preferential binding to BSA-TCDD of more than 200-fold whereas rabbit antisera demonstrated only a 5-fold discrimination. MoAb 391-1B was purified from mouse ascites fluid and after radioiodination, was tested for direct binding to BSA-TCDD or BSA-aniline. 125I-MoAb 391-1B showed no significant binding to BSA-aniline while demonstrating high binding to BSA-TCDD (Ka = 4.5 X 10(8) liters/mol).

Keys B, Hlavinka M, Mason G, Safe S. Modulation of rat hepatic microsomal testosterone hydroxylases by 2,3,7,8-tetrachlorodibenzo-p-dioxin and related toxic isostereomers. Can J Physiol Pharmacol 1985; 63:1537-42. Abstract
The effects of several toxic halogenated aryl hydrocarbons including 2,3,7,8-tetrachlorodibenzo-p-dioxin, 2,3,7,8-tetrachlorodibenzofuran, 2,3,4,7,8-pentachlorodibenzofuran, 3,3',4,4'-tetrabromobiphenyl, 3,3',4,4'5-pentachlorobiphenyl, and 3,3',4,4'-tetrachloroazobenzene on hepatic microsomal testosterone hydroxylases were determined in the immature male rat. All of these compounds induced hepatic testosterone 7 alpha-hydroxylase and inhibited testosterone 6 beta-, 16 alpha-, 16 beta-, and 2 alpha-hydroxylases and androstenedione formation. It was observed that there was a good correlation between the increase in testosterone 7 alpha-hydroxylase by the halogenated hydrocarbons and their ability to cause body weight loss in the exposed rats. Comparable linear correlations were observed between toxicity and the decreased activities of other testosterone hydroxylases. The role of altered testosterone metabolism in the toxicity of halogenated aryl hydrocarbons is unknown.

Mason G, Sawyer T, Keys B, Bandiera S, Romkes M, Piskorska-Pliszczynska J, Zmudzka B, Safe S. Polychlorinated dibenzofurans (PCDFs): correlation between in vivo and in vitro structure-activity relationships. Toxicology 1985; 37:1-12. Abstract
Fifteen polychlorinated dibenzofuran (PCDF) congeners were administered in a dose-response fashion to immature male Wistar rats and ED50 values for body weight loss, thymic atrophy and the induction of the hepatic microsomal cytochrome P-448-dependent monooxygenases, aryl hydrocarbon hydroxylase (AHH) and 4-chlorobiphenyl hydroxylase were determined. There was an excellent correlation between the in vivo quantitative structure-activity relationships for these PCDFs and their in vitro activities as AHH inducers in rat hepatoma H-4-II E cells and as ligands for the 2,3,7,8-TCDD receptor protein. A comparison of isomers which differ at all 4 positions in the dibenzofuran ring system indicated that chlorine substitution at each position contributed differentially to the overall molecular activity [C-3 (or C-7) greater than C-2 (or C-8) greater than C-4 (or C-6) greater than C-1 (or C-9)]. There was also an excellent linear correlation between a plot of the -log ED50 for body weight loss vs. -log EC50 for in vitro AHH induction (correlation coefficient, r = 0.96) and -log ED50 for thymic atrophy vs. -log EC50 for in vitro AHH induction (correlation coefficient, r = 0.88). Since body weight loss and thymic atrophy in the rat are representative toxic responses to PCDFs and related toxic halogenated aryl hydrocarbons, the correlations noted above support the use of the in vitro AHH induction assay as a short term quantitative test system for this class of toxic halogenated aryl hydrocarbons.

Safe S, Bandiera S, Sawyer T, Zmudzka B, Mason G, Romkes M, Denomme MA, Sparling J, Okey AB, Fujita T. Effects of structure on binding to the 2,3,7,8-TCDD receptor protein and AHH induction--halogenated biphenyls. ENVIRONMENTAL HEALTH PERSPECTIVES 1985; 61:21-33. Abstract
The quantitative structure-activity relationships (QSARs) for polychlorinated biphenyl (PCB) congeners have been determined by comparing the EC50 values for three in vitro test systems, namely, aryl hydrocarbon hydroxylase (AHH) and ethoxyresorufin O-deethylase (EROD) induction in rat hepatoma H-4-II-E cells and competitive binding avidities to the rat cytosolic receptor protein (using 2,3,7,8-tetrachlorodibenzo-p-dioxin as a radioligand). For several PCB congeners that are in vivo inducers of rat hepatic microsomal AHH, there was a linear correlation between the -log EC50 values for receptor and the -log EC50 values for AHH (or EROD) induction; moreover, a comparable linear relationship was observed between the -log EC50 values for AHH and EROD induction. Previous in vivo studies have shown that the most active PCB congeners 3,3',4,4'-tetra-, 3,4,4',5-tetra-, 3,3',4,4',5-penta-, and 3,3',4,4',5,5'-hexachlorobiphenyl, cause many of the biologic and toxic effects reported for the highly toxic halogenated aryl hydrocarbon, 2,3,7,8-tetrachlorodibenzo-p-dioxin (TCDD). Moreover, the monoortho-substituted homologs of the four coplanar PCBs also elicit comparable in vivo biologic and toxic responses. It was evident from the QSARs for PCBs that there was an excellent correspondence between the in vivo and in vitro potencies of the individual PCB congeners. The effects of substituents on both receptor binding and AHH/EROD induction was determined for a series of 4'-substituted (X)-2,3,4,5-tetrachlorobiphenyls (where X = H, Cl, Br, I, OH, OCH3, NO2, COCH3, F, CF3, CH3, C2H5, i-C3H7, n-C4H9 and t-C4H9). Not unexpectedly, there was a linear relationship between the -log EC50 values for AHH and EROD induction, and these results confirm that both enzymatic oxidations are catalyzed by the same cytochrome P-450 isozyme(s). The effects of substituent structure on receptor binding for 12 substituents was subjected to multiple regression analysis which correlates the relative binding affinities of the compounds with the physical chemical characteristics of the substituents. Hong JS, Hung CR, Seth PK, Mason G, Bondy SC. Effect of manganese treatment on the levels of neurotransmitters, hormones, and neuropeptides: modulation by stress. ENVIRONMENTAL RESEARCH 1984; 34:242-249. Abstract
Six weeks of daily intraperitoneal injection with manganese chloride (15 mg/kg body wt) reduced the normal weight gain of male Fischer-344 rats. This treatment depressed plasma testosterone and corticosterone levels, but prolactin levels were unaffected. The only significant changes in the levels of a variety of neuropeptides assayed in several regions were increases in the levels of hypothalamic substance P and pituitary neurotensin. Striatal serotonin, dopamine, and their metabolites were unchanged in manganese-exposed rats relative to saline-injected controls. However, the stress of injection combined with the effect of manganese appeared to significantly increase concentrations of striatal monoamines relative to uninjected controls.

Bandiera S, Sawyer T, Romkes M, Zmudzka B, Safe L, Mason G, Keys B, Safe S. Polychlorinated dibenzofurans (PCDFs): effects of structure on binding to the 2,3,7,8-TCDD cytosolic receptor protein, AHH induction and toxicity. Toxicology 1984; 32:131-44. Abstract
The effects of structure on the activity of 26 polychlorinated dibenzofurans (PCDFs) as competitive ligands for the 2,3,7,8-tetrachlorodibenzo-p-dioxin (TCDD) rat hepatic cytosolic receptor protein were determined in a dose-response fashion. The ED50 values for these compounds varied 100 000-fold and the most active PCDFs were substituted in the 2,3,7 and 8 lateral positions; the ED50 for the most active PCDF, 2,3,4,7,8-pentachlorodibenzofuran was 1.5 X 10(-8) M which was only slightly less active than 2,3,7,8-TCDD (1.0 X 10(-8) M). A comparison of the binding affinities of several isomer pairs also indicated the relative importance of chlorine substitution at C-4 (or C-6) compared to C-1 (or C-9). Moreover, for some isomers it is apparent that C-4 (or C-6) substituents are more active than lateral substituents for facilitating ligand binding to the receptor protein. This is illustrated by the relative binding potencies of the following isomer pairs: 1,2,4,6,7-/1,2,4,7,8 = 19.2; 2,6,7-/2,3,8- = 2.2; 1,3,6-/1,3,8- = 19. Most of the PCDF structure-activity effects noted above were also observed for the induction of aryl hydrocarbon hydroxylase (AHH) and ethoxyresorufin O-deethylase (EROD) in rat hepatoma H-4-II-E cells in culture. The most active compounds were also substituted in the lateral 2,3,7 and 8 positions and a comparison of C-4 (or C-6) vs. C-1 (or C-9) substituted PCDFs confirmed the higher induction potencies for most of the former group of compounds. The in vitro quantitative structure-activity data were complemented by in vivo studies which determined the relative activities of selected PCDFs as inducers of hepatic microsomal cytochrome P-448 dependent monooxygenases and their effects on body weight gain and thymus weights in immature male Wistar rats. The results indicated that for 2 series of isomers, namely the 2,3,4,7,8-, 1,2,4,7,8- and 1,2,4,7,9-pentachlorodibenzofurans and the 2,3,7,8-, 2,3,4,8- and 1,2,4,8-tetrachlorodibenzofurans, their biologic and toxic potencies were dependent on one major structural factor, the number of lateral chloro substituents. These results support the proposed role of the cytosolic receptor protein in mediating the biologic and toxic effects of the PCDFs.

Uphouse L, Mason G, Hunter V. Persistent vaginal estrus and serum hormones after chlordecone (kepone) treatment of adult female rats. Toxicol Appl Pharmacol 1984; 72:177-86. Abstract
The effects of chlordecone on vaginal estrus and neuroendocrine responses were examined in adult ovariectomized and intact females. Persistent vaginal estrus was seen in females given 50 mg/kg or more of chlordecone. The development of vaginal estrus was similar to that seen in ovariectomized females after treatment with estrogen. Since chlordecone is known to have estrogen-like effects on the reproductive system, the persistent vaginal estrus probably results from this estrogen-like action and chlordecone's long half-life in the organism. Neuroendocrine effects of chlordecone also resembled, to some degree, estrogen's effects on pituitary secretions. Chlordecone increased serum prolactin and decreased serum luteinizing hormone (LH) in ovariectomized females 30 to 36 hr after a single exposure to 50 mg/kg of the pesticide. Basal LH levels were not altered in intact females, but the proestrous LH surge was suppressed by 36 hr after treatment. Both basal and proestrous levels of prolactin were suppressed. Unlike the effects of estrogen, serum follicle stimulating hormone was not altered by chlordecone. These results indicate an effect on the hypothalamic pituitary axis by chlordecone treatment and offer a possible explanation for the reduced fertility seen in adult females after chlordecone exposure. However, blockage of the proestrous LH surge was not obligatory for the appearance of vaginal estrus. Although chlordecone produced peripheral changes in the vaginal smear pattern as well as neuroendocrine alterations, the peripheral changes were not always indicative of the neuroendocrine events.

Marks R, Ponsford MW, Selwood TS, Goodman G, Mason G. Non-melanotic skin cancer and solar keratoses in Victoria. Med J Aust 1983; 2:619-22. Abstract
The light-exposed areas of the head and neck, forearms, and dorsum of each hand were examined in 2113 adults during a one-week study. The study was conducted in the isolated Victorian rural city of Maryborough which is situated in the northern part of the Central Highlands district. Of 2113 subjects, 49 (2.32%) had at least one skin cancer and 1202 (56.9%) had at least one solar keratosis. Histological confirmation of all skin cancers and doubtful solar keratoses was obtained. Age, skin type, and sunlight exposure were the major factors influencing the prevalence of solar keratoses and skin cancers.

Mason G, Rawlins MD, Shuster S. Blood monocyte aryl hydrocarbon hydroxylase activity in psoriasis. Br J Clin Pharmacol 1983; 16:333-5. Abstract
The activity of aryl hydrocarbon hydroxylase (AHH) in monocytes from 13 healthy control subjects and in 16 patients with discoid psoriasis was measured. The mean basal monocyte AHH activities of the control and psoriatic groups were 3.4 +/- 0.47 and 4.46 +/- 0.55 respectively (pmol 3-OHBP h-1 10(-6) cells). This difference was not significant. The mean induced monocyte AHH activities in the control and psoriatic groups were 56.4 +/- 10.8 and 77.8 +/- 16.0 pmol 3-OHBP h-1 10(-6) cells respectively but this difference was not significant. The mean induction ratios in the control and psoriatic groups were 16.5 +/- 1.8 and 20.4 +/- 3.6 respectively. Again, this difference was not significant. We conclude therefore, that monocyte aryl hydrocarbon hydroxylase activity is not reduced in psoriasis.

Effros RM, Mason G, Silverman P. Role of perfusion and diffusion in 14CO2 exchange in the rabbit lung. JOURNAL OF APPLIED PHYSIOLOGY: RESPIRATORY, ENVIRONMENTAL AND EXERCISE PHYSIOLOGY 1981; 51:1136-44. Abstract
The rate of transfer of H14CO-3 and 14CO2 from the alveoli to the capillaries was studied in rabbit lungs perfused without erythrocytes. Aliquots of 0.5 ml of buffered solutions containing these 14C indicators and 3H2) were injected into the distal airways, and the recoveries of 14C and 3H were compared in the left atrial outflow. It was assumed that 3H2O had equilibrated between the alveoli and fluid leaving the pulmonary capillaries, and a decline in the initial 14C recovery relative to that of 3H was attributed to incomplete equilibration of 14C between these compartments. No disequilibrium of 14C could be detected at pH 7.4 when excess carbonic anhydrase was present. When the pH was increased to 8.4, 14C equilibration was only 69% complete at 36 ml/min and 41% complete at 160 ml/min. Confirmatory evidence was obtained that carbonic anhydrase is associated with the endothelial side of the alveolar-capillary barrier but is absent on the epithelial surface. The data suggest that the barrier is at least 600 times more permeable to 14CO2 than to H14CO-3, and diffusion of 14CO2 would not limit exchange at normal pH unless pulmonary flow reached extremely high values.

Effros RM, Mason G, Silverman P. Asymmetric distribution of carbonic anhydrase in the alveolar-capillary barrier. JOURNAL OF APPLIED PHYSIOLOGY: RESPIRATORY, ENVIRONMENTAL AND EXERCISE PHYSIOLOGY 1981; 51:190-3. Abstract
Pulmonary carbonic anhydrase (CA) activity was studied by injecting 0.5 ml of a buffered solution of NaH14CO3 and 3H2O into the distal airways of perfused rabbit lungs. The early recovery of 14C in the pulmonary venous outflow averaged 0.28 +/- 0.02 (SE) that of 3H under control circumstances. Incorporation of a CA inhibitor (20 mg/l acetazolamide) in the perfusate reduced 14C recovery relative to 3H by two-thirds, whereas this inhibitor had no effect when placed in the airway injection fluid. Addition of 100 mg/l Ca to the perfusate did not increase 14C recovery, but addition of the enzyme to the bronchial fluid increased 14C recovery relative to 3H by a factor of more than 5. It is concluded that CA is associated with the endothelial side of the alveolar-capillary barrier but is absent on the airway surfaces.

Abstract
Iris neovascular tufts are biomicroscopic capillary outgrowths from the pupillary margins. Iris tufts have been reported to occur in the elderly, in diabetes patients, and in myotonic dystrophy patients. Three cases have also been described in association with retinal vein occlusion. This paper describes a patient with unilateral acute retinal branch vein occlusion who had bilateral iris neovascular tufts. The bilaterality of this elderly patient's tufts suggested an underlying acquired systemic disorder. The patient denied medical illness, except for hypertension. Medical evaluation disclosed an insulin tolerance test diagnostic of diabetes, although a glucose tolerance test was not markedly abnormal. Iris tufts appeared to be associated with abnormal insulin secretion. Their occurrence with branch vein occlusion may be coincidental.

Abstract
A pigmented fundus lesion in a 47-year-old woman gave a positive 32P test result and angiography showed a separate tumor circulation suggesting a diagnosis of choroidal melanoma. Examination after local resection of the tumor revealed massive retinal gliosis, a rare condition not normally considered in the differential diagnosis of choroidal melanoma. We review the clincial and histologic features that differentiate massive retinal gliosis from choroidal melanoma and astrocytic hamartoma.
